No I'm not talking about my day of starvation Tuesday for my Wednesday colonoscopy. I'm talking about the upcoming football season. We tend to remember those close losses but not as much those close wins.

A couple days ago I watched the quick version of the TCU game. That's the replay that cuts out all the time in between plays and can show you the entire game in 30 minutes. Lazard saved a lot of drives in that game with his play-making. But TCU turnovers kept them from winning the game. TCU got down to our 3 yard line in the 4th quarter and fumbled it away. Spears shut the door on their last chance with a late interception. And I think there was another pass we picked off when they were threatening to score. The other thing that stood out were critical drive killing penalties the erased some big TCU plays. That game could have easily gone the wrong way.

And thinking back to the Oklahoma game, a fumble and I think a failed field goal on two of their four second half possessions made the difference. Our outlook would be much different had those games not turned out in our favor.

I'm not trying to pee in everyone's Cheerios, but we have our work cut out for us to repeat the kind of season we had last year. It's not going to be easy.
